Continental Army officer; commissioner of Indian Affairs in Tennessee; and clerk in the War Dept., Washington, D.C.

From the description of Papers, 1791-1800. (Duke University Library). WorldCat record id: 19793874

Agent for U.S. War Dept. in charge of Indian affairs, based in Knoxville, Tenn., 1793-1801.

From the description of David Henley papers, 1794-1808, bulk 1794-1801. (Tennessee State Library & Archives). WorldCat record id: 27089472
